About Us

Heidelberg Materials is one of the world's largest suppliers of building materials. Heidelberg Materials North America operates over 450 locations across the U.S. and Canada with approximately 9,000 employees.

What You'll Be Doing

  • Maintain accurate inventory records and manage parts ordering and restocking

  • Receive, inspect, and organize incoming shipments of parts and supplies

  • Collaborate with maintenance and operations teams to ensure timely availability of parts

  • Track usage trends and recommend inventory adjustments to reduce downtime

  • Operate computer systems and software to manage inventory and generate reports
